
The film tells the story of a family that is on the verge of breaking up as a result of slander. Sabahat spends her days doing housework, taking care of her mischievous child, and dealing with her grumpy mother-in-law. Cemal, who returns home exhausted from work, struggles with Sabahat's complaints every night. Arguments between them become increasingly frequent. Mualla, their neighbor who has been in love with Cemal for years, takes advantage of this tense atmosphere. When Cemal kicks Sabahat out of the house after an argument, Mualla sees this as an opportunity to put her plan into action.
